/***************************************************************************
ttmc.c
------
Programme to test the linux usbtmc driver against
Keysight Infinivision 2000 X-series Oscilloscopes.
This code also serves as an example for how to use
the driver with other instruments.
copyright : (C) 2015 by Dave Penkler
email : dpenkler@gmail.com
***************************************************************************/
#include <sys/ioctl.h>
#include <sys/time.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
#include <poll.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<signal.h>
#include <string.h>
//#include <linux/usb/tmc.h>
#include "tmc.h"
#define NUM_CAPS 9
typedef struct cap_entry {
char * desc;
unsigned int mask;
} cap_entryT;
/* Driver encoded capability masks */
const cap_entryT cap_list[NUM_CAPS] = {
{"TRIGGER 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_TRIGGER },
{"REN_CONTROL 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_REN_CONTROL },
{"GOTO_LOCAL 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_GOTO_LOCAL },
{"LOCAL_LOCKOUT",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_LOCAL_LOCKOUT },
{"488_DOT_2 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_488_DOT_2 },
{"DT1 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_DT1 },
{"RL1 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_RL1 },
{"SR1 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_SR1 },
{"FULL_SCPI ", USBTMC488_CAPABILITY_FULL_SCPI }
};
static int fd;
static const char star[] = {' ','*'};
static void show_caps(unsigned char caps) {
int i;
printf("Instrument capabilities: * prefix => supported capability\n\n");
for (i=0;i<NUM_CAPS;i++)
printf("\t%c%s\n",star[((caps & cap_list[i].mask) != 0)],
cap_list[i].desc);
}
#define NUM_STAT_BITS 8
typedef struct stat_entry {
char * desc;
unsigned int mask;
} stat_entryT;
/*
Service request enable register (SRE) Bit definitions
*/
#define SRE_Trigger 1
#define SRE_User 2
#define SRE_Message 4
#define SRE_MessageAvailable 16
#define SRE_Event_Status 32
#define SRE_Operation_Status 128
/* need these defines to inline bit definitions in SRE command strings */
#define xstr(s) str(s)
#define str(s) #s
/*
Status register bit definitions
*/
#define STB_TRG 1
#define STB_USR 2
#define STB_MSG 4
#define STB_MAV 16
#define STB_ESB 32
#define STB_MSS 64
#define STB_OSR 128
const stat_entryT stb_bits[NUM_STAT_BITS] = {
{"TRG", STB_TRG},
{"USR", STB_USR},
{"MSG", STB_MSG},
{"__8", 8}, /* not used */
{"MAV", STB_MAV},
{"ESB", STB_ESB},
{"MSS", STB_MSS},
{"OSR", STB_OSR}
};
/* Helper routines */
static double main_ts;
double getTS() {
struct timeval tv;
double ts,tmp;
gettimeofday(&tv,NULL);
tmp = tv.tv_sec + (double)tv.tv_usec/1e6;
ts = tmp - main_ts;
main_ts = tmp;
return ts;
}
static void show_stb(unsigned char stb) {
int i;
printf("%11.6f STB = ",getTS());
for (i=0;i<NUM_STAT_BITS;i++)
if (stb & stb_bits[i].mask) {
printf("%s ",stb_bits[i].desc);
}
printf("\n");
}
static int flag=0; /* set to 1 if srq handler called */
void srq_handler(int sig) {
flag = 1;
}
unsigned int get_stb() {
unsigned char stb;
if (0 != 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_READ_STB,&stb)) {
perror("stb ioctl failed");
exit(1);
} return stb;
}
/* Send string to scope */
void sscope(char *msg) {
write(fd,msg,strlen(msg));
// printf("sscope: %s",msg);
}
void setSRE(int val) {
char buf[32];
snprintf(buf,32,"*SRE %d\n",val);
sscope(buf);
}
/* Read string from scope */
int rscope(char *buf, int max_len) {
int len = read(fd,buf,max_len);
buf[len] = 0; /* zero terminate */
return len;
}
/* Wait for SRQ using poll() */
void wait_for_srq() {
struct pollfd pfd;
pfd.fd = fd;
pfd.events = POLLIN;
poll(&pfd,1,-1);
}
void wait_for_user() {
char buf[8];
read(0,buf,1);
}
#define MAX_BL 2048
int main () {
int rv;
unsigned int tmp,tmp1,caps,ren;
int len,n;
unsigned char stb;
char buf[MAX_BL];
int oflags;
fd_set fdsel[3];
int i;
/* Open file */
if (0 > (fd = open("/dev/usbtmc0",O_RDWR))) {
perror("failed to open device");
exit(1);
}
/* Send device clear */
ioctl(fd,USBTMC_IOCTL_CLEAR);
/* Send identity query */
sscope("*IDN?\n");
/* Read and print returned identity string */
rscope(buf,MAX_BL);
printf("*IDN? = %s\n\n",buf);
/* Get and display instrument capabilities */
if (0 != 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_GET_CAPS,&caps)) {
perror("get caps 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
show_caps(caps);
getTS(); /* initialise time stamp */
// sscope("*RST\n");
sscope(":WGEN:FUNC SIN;OUTP 1;FREQ 1000;VOLT 0.5\n");
sscope(":RUN\n");
sscope(":AUTOSCALE\n");
tstb:
/* Test read STB ioctl */
printf("\n\nTesting stb ioctl\n\n\n");
// wait_for_user();
tmp1 = get_stb();
/* Use IEEE 488.2 *STB? command query to compare */
sscope("*STB?\n");
rscope(buf,MAX_BL);
tmp = atoi(buf);
if (tmp != tmp1) {
fprintf(stderr,
"Warning: SCPI status byte = %x, ioctl status byte = %x\n",
tmp,tmp1);
show_stb(tmp);
}
show_stb(tmp1);
sscope("*CLS\n"); /* Clear status */
sscope("*TST?\n"); /* Initiate long operation: self test */
/* Poll STB until MAV bit is set */
while (1) {
tmp = get_stb();
if (tmp & STB_MAV) { /* Test for MAV */
show_stb(tmp);
rscope(buf,MAX_BL);
printf("stb test success. Scope returned %s\n",buf);
break;
}
usleep(10000); // wait 10 ms
}
tren:
printf("Testing remote disable, press enter to continue\n");
wait_for_user();
ren = 0;
if (0 > 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_REN_CONTROL,&ren)) {
perror("ren clear 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
printf("Remote disabled\n");
sscope("SYSTEM:DSP \"USBTMC_488 driver Test\"");
show_stb(get_stb()); // error ?
printf("Testing Remote enable, press enter to continue\n");
wait_for_user();
ren = 1;
if (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_REN_CONTROL,&ren)) {
perror("ren set 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
printf("Testing local lockout, press enter to continue\n");
wait_for_user();
if (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_LOCAL_LOCKOUT)) {
perror("llo 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
printf("Testing goto local, press enter to continue\n");
wait_for_user();
if (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_GOTO_LOCAL)) {
perror("gtl 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
sscope("*CLS\n");
tsel:
memset(fdsel,0,sizeof(fdsel)); /* zero out select mask */
printf("\n\nTesting select\n\n\n");
/* Set Mav mask and clear status */
setSRE(SRE_MessageAvailable);
sscope("*CLS\n");
sscope(":MEAS:FREQ?;VRMS?;VPP? CHAN1\n");
show_stb(get_stb()); // clear srq
/* wait here for MAV */
FD_SET(fd,&fdsel[0]);
n = select(fd+1,
(fd_set *)(&fdsel[0]),
(fd_set *)(&fdsel[1]),
(fd_set *)(&fdsel[2]),
NULL);
if (n <= 0) {
perror("select\n");
exit(1);
}
if (FD_ISSET(fd,&fdsel[0])) {
show_stb(get_stb(stb));
rscope(buf,MAX_BL);
printf("Measurement result is: %s\n",buf);
printf("Select success\n");
}
async:
printf("\n\nTesting fcntl FASYNC notification\n\n\n");
sscope(":TRIG:SOURCE CHAN1\n");
signal(SIGIO, &srq_handler); /* dummy sample; sigaction( ) is better */
fcntl(fd, F_SETOWN, getpid( ));
oflags = fcntl(fd, F_GETFL);
if (0 > fcntl(fd, F_SETFL, oflags | FASYNC)) {
perror("fasync fail\n");
exit(1);
}
sscope(":WAV:POINTS MAX");
sscope(":TIM:MODE MAIN\n");
sscope(":WAV:SOURCE CHAN1\n");
/* enable OPC */
sscope("*ESE 1\n"); // set operation complete in the event status enable reg
setSRE(SRE_Event_Status); // enable srq on event status reg
show_stb(get_stb()); // clear srq
flag = 0;
sscope(":DIG CHAN1\n");
sscope("*OPC\n");
if (sleep(5)) {
stb = get_stb();
show_stb(stb);
sscope(":WAV:POINTS?\n");
rscope(buf,MAX_BL);
printf("Points = %s\n",buf);
printf("Fasync %s\n",flag?"succeeded":"failed");
} else printf("Fail\n");
trigger:
printf("\n\nTesting trigger ioctl\n\n\n");
sscope(":TRIG:SOURCE EXT\n");
sscope("*CLS\n"); // clear all status
setSRE(SRE_Trigger); // enable SRQ on trigger
sscope(":DIG CHAN1\n");
show_stb(get_stb());
if (ioctl(fd,USBTMC488_IOCTL_TRIGGER)) {
perror("trigger ioctl failed");
exit(1);
}
wait_for_srq();
stb = get_stb();
show_stb(stb);
printf("trigger ioctl %s\n", (stb & STB_TRG) ? "success" : "failure");
printf("ttmc: /done\n");
close(fd);
exit(0);
}
